German Elections: Key Outcomes
The German election was held earlier due to the collapse of the government coalition. The CDU/CSU alliance won 208 seats, followed by the AfD party with 152 seats.
Bitcoin and Politics: New Opportunities
The AfD party, with nearly 21% of the seats, offers hope for changes in Bitcoin regulation. Criticism of Olaf Scholz for selling 50,000 Bitcoins highlights the potential shift in the country's cryptocurrency policy.
Who Will Be the Next Chancellor?
Friedrich Merz, a potential chancellor, could form a coalition with various parties, including the AfD. His previous ties with BlackRock suggest he might support Bitcoin.
